✦ Synopsis


Conductive core–shell particles consisting of a dielectric core and a metallic shell were prepared using layer‐by‐layer assembly and electroless plating. Conductivity was studied using X‐ray photoelectron spectroscopy and UV‐vis spectroscopy as a function of the preparation protocol. Routines for the controlled self‐assembly of these particles into continuous lines (see Figure and cover) were investigated to explore their applicability in self‐assembled mesoscopic wiring.
